Detecting Useless Transitions in Pushdown Automata

Published 8 Jun 2013 in cs.FL | (1306.1947v1)

Abstract: Pushdown automata may contain transitions that are never used in any accepting run of the automaton. We present an algorithm for detecting such useless transitions.
